Types of Trenchless Technology


The common types of trenchless technology you would employ to reinforce your pipes would include:


Pipe Lining


Cured-in-place pipe lining (CIPP) is the most effective trenchless technology solution for Orangeburg pipes; however, it will still depend on the pipes durability and condition.


This repair process is conducted through an existing opening in your sewer. Once the plumbing technician has access to that opening, he or she will insert an epoxy-coated liner into the pipe and the inside will be coated with resin. After the application of these materials, the pipe will harden to reinforce the pipe’s structure making it more resilient than before.


Pipe Bursting


If the damage to your Orangeburg pipes is widespread throughout the system, pipe bursting may be your solution. Pipe bursting is a trenchless alternative to manual pipe replacement, in situations where lining the existing pipe would not restore damages fully. It’s often used for heavily deteriorated Orangeburg pipes.


Trenchless specialists replace your collapsed pipes completely without the need to dig out the damaged pipe by using steel, conical bursting heads, which are attached to new pipes. The cone bursting head fractures and displaces the old pipe, while simultaneously laying in place a new pipe, all through small entry and exit points. This trenchless method not only preserves your former pipes, but also is the most efficiently means to repair a severely damaged Orangeburg pipe system
